简单来说分为三个版本:v0:Kafka 0.10.0版本之前v1:从0.10.0版本开始到0.11.0版本之前  v1版本比v0版消息多了个timestamp字段v2:从0.11.0版本开始这个版本消息相比于v0和v1版本而言改动很大,同时还参考了Protocol Buffer而引入了变长整型(Varints)和ZigZag编码。  生产环境上k
 1    概述目前我们部分系统还在使用Kafka0.8.2.2 版本。0.8.2.2版本发行于2014年10月28号,距今已经过去4年多时间。三年时间,Kafka截至到(2018-02-28),已经累计发布了14个版本,最新版本为1.0.0,由此,0.8.2已经远远落后于Kafka最新版本14个版本,很多新特性和功能比新版本有较大差距。0.8.2.
转载 2023-09-26 13:54:43
709阅读
首先调试zookeeper与kafka正常配置,并达到集群功能,这个是前提条件。建立Java工程,拷贝kafkalib文件到工程目录下。Lib下有些asc文件,一定要去除,否则java编译错误提示poll方法错误,最后找到原因为本机安装了jre7和jre8,默认加载jre7类包,改为jre8包后,系统调试通过。listeners必须要配置成Ip地址形式 例如: listeners=P
# 如何实现“Kafka对应Java版本” 在当今快速发展信息社会,Apache Kafka作为一款高吞吐量、可扩展消息发布-订阅系统,正越来越受到开发者青睐。对于一名刚入行小白,了解KafkaJava版本以及如何与之进行交互非常重要。本文将为你提供一个清晰流程,帮助你实现KafkaJava对接。 ## 流程概述 我们将通过以下步骤来实现KafkaJava对应,并提供每个
原创 2024-09-09 05:51:52
296阅读
# Kafka版本对应Java及其使用示例 Apache Kafka 是一个分布式流处理平台,为高吞吐量和可扩展性提供支持。由于Kafka不同版本Java有一定兼容关系,了解它们之间对应关系对开发者来说至关重要。 ## KafkaJava版本对应关系 Apache Kafka 不同版本Java版本有不同要求。以下是一些主要版本对应关系: - **Kafka 2.0.x*
原创 2024-10-31 12:35:25
518阅读
一、Kafka版本命名:当前 Apache Kafka 已经迭代到 2.3 版本。但是我对 Kafka 版本命名理解存在歧义。今天特此学习一下。比如我们在官网上下载 Kafka 时,会看到这样版本:难道 Kafka 版本号不是 2.11 或 2.12 吗?其实不然,前面的版本号是编译 Kafka 源代码 Scala 编译器版本Kafka 服务器端代码完全由 Scala
1.概述Kafka是一个分布表示实时数据流平台,可独立部署在单台服务器上,也可部署在多台服务器上构成集群。它提供了发布与订阅功能,用户可以发送数据到Kafka集群中,也可以从Kafka集群中读取数据。之前在Kafka 2.8.0版本时,Kafka社区提出了KRaft协议概念,现在社区发布了Kafka 3.0,里面涉及优化和新增了很多功能,其中就包含KRaft协议改机。今天,笔者就给大家介绍一
转载 2024-08-07 08:37:43
156阅读
参考:Kafka3.0新特性1. Kafka Core升级第一部分 基础升级1)弃用Kafka中对Java8支持早期版本(3.x以下):Kafka支持java8,11和15(即将为16)Kafka3.x版本:弃用java8,依然可用,官方建议更新至java11,未来将支持jdk11,jdk16,jdk16,jdk17(非LTS版本)展望Kafka4.0:完全放弃java82)
转载 2023-09-15 17:21:00
1444阅读
Apache Kafka近日推出0.11版本。这是一个里程碑式版本,特别是Kafka从这个版本开始支持“exactly-once”语义(下称EOS, exactly-once semantics)。本文简要介绍一下0.11版本主要功能变更,下面中每一项都值得专门写篇文章好好聊聊。一、修改unclean.leader.election.enabled默认值Kafka社区终于下定决心要把这个参
Kafka 是一个广泛使用分布式消息队列,而 Apache Spark 则是一个高效数据处理引擎。通过将这两者结合,可以实现对实时数据流处理与分析。在本博文中,我将详细记录关于“Kafka 对应 Spark 版本解决过程,涵盖环境预检、部署架构、安装过程、依赖管理、扩展部署与迁移指南。 ### 环境预检 在开始之前,为了确保我开发环境支持 Kafka 与 Spark 集成,我先做
原创 7月前
114阅读
image.png 1、引入新Consumer API 0.9.0相比0.8.2,引入了一个新Consumer API,这个API不再使用high level和low level基于zookeeperclient;不过仍
转载 2024-03-18 00:02:13
80阅读
文章目录一、中间件部署1. 环境2. 版本选择依据3. 解压安装3.1 zookeeper安装部署3.2 kafka安装部署二、springboot整合1. pom.xml添加依赖2. application.yml添加kafka配置3. service下创建kafka文件夹,新建生产者4. service.kafka文件夹下,新建消费者5. 测试 一、中间件部署1. 环境服务器系统版本:Cen
今天继续和大家聊一下,kafka各种发行版。kafka历经数年发展,从最初纯粹消息引擎,到近几年开始在流处理平台生态圈发力,衍生出了各种不同特性版本。你了解几种kafkakafka的确有好几种,这里我不是指他版本,是指存在多个组织或公司发布不同特性kafka。你应该听说过Linux发行版,比如我们熟知CentOS、RedHat、Ubuntu等,它们都是Linux系统,其实就是因为它们
转载 2024-03-16 01:01:31
94阅读
文章目录1.jdk安装1)windows安装jdk1.下载2.安装3.环境配置2)linux安装jdk2.zookeeper安装1)windows安装2)linux安装1.tar -xzvf 文件目录 -C 目标目录。如下图:2.配置3.启动3.安装启动kafka1)windows安装启动kafka2)linux安装启动kafka 1.jdk安装1)windows安装jdk1.下载打开如下链接:
转载 2023-10-14 17:09:08
2787阅读
发行说明 - Kafka - 版本1.0.0以下是Kafka 1.0.0发行版中解决JIRA问题摘要。有关该版本完整文档,入门指南以及有关该项目的信息,请参阅Kafka项目网站。有关升级注意事项:在升级群集之前,请仔细阅读此版本 升级文档。升级说明讨论关于不兼容重要信息以及突破性变化,性能变化以及可能影响您Kafka生产部署任何其他变更。最新版本文档可以在http://kafka
文章目录安装Java安装Kafka运行并使用Kafka启动Zookeeper和Kafka创建topic生产和消费 Kafka 101系列文章第2篇:Kafka安装使用。 安装JavaKafka是用Java和Scala写Kafka运行所依赖Zookeeper主要语言也是Java,因此需要安装Java才能运行Zookeeper和Kafka。Oracle JDK和OpenJDK均可,为了兼容性
转载 2024-02-10 16:33:53
54阅读
Docker+kafka+springboot 前言:我们暂时先搭建单机zookeeper和kafka,后面会持续更新伪分布式集群构建;网上很多资料都残缺不全,对于新手来说是一件非常痛苦事,我们直接步入正题吧 1拉取zookeeper和kafka镜像我拉取是wurstmeister/kafka(维护较多)和zookeeper这两个镜像;当然也可以自己下载客户端打包成dock
转载 2024-06-07 21:00:09
431阅读
本文主要讲述是如何搭建Kafka源码环境,主要针对Linux操作系统下IntelliJ IDEA编译器,其余操作系统或者IDE可以类推。1.安装和配置JDK确认JDK版本至少为1.7,最好是1.8及以上。使用java -version命令来查看当前JDK版本,示例如下:lenmom@M1701:~/workspace/software/hadoop-/bin$ java -versionj
转载 2023-10-09 15:19:30
224阅读
1.   准备1.1    KafkaKafka版本采用0.10.2.1,下载0.10.2.1文件http://kafka.apache.org/downloads1.2    JDKJDK选用Java1.8,下载地址http://www.oracle.com/technetwork/java/javase/down
转载 2024-05-22 10:29:21
118阅读
Kafka单节点安装Kafka软件安装安装JavaKafka下载Kafka安装解压安装包配置Kafka启动KafkaKafka使用验证创建Topic生产消息消费消息 Apache Kafka® 是一个分布式流处理平台,在大数据实时场景下应用非常广泛。本文主要介绍单节点Kafka安装。 Kafka软件安装安装JavaKafka运行需要Java环境,推荐使用Java8+以上版本。在Ubun
转载 2023-10-14 19:19:24
277阅读
  • 1
  • 2
  • 3
  • 4
  • 5